Characterization of a two-channel, high resolution hard X-ray microscope using Fresnel zone plates for laser-plasma interaction experiments

Description

New X-ray imaging techniques are currently being developed at the 'Commissariat a l'energie atomique et aux energies alternatives' in the context of Inertial Confinement Fusion. Fresnel zone plates (FZPs) are being considered as they can perform high-resolution and high-flux imaging in the X-ray domain. Here we present the characterization of a bi-lens FZPs resolution used in an imager prototype, designed for the LULI2000 laser facility. Characterization was performed on a synchrotron radiation facility and on a femtosecond laser facility. The resolution of the two FZP channels was measured to be between 2.4 #mu#m and 5.2 #mu#m and the expected total resolution for the diagnostic was to be 3.3 #mu#m. (authors)
